Conduit support structure for an industrial machine with pivot joint
An industrial machine includes a frame having a base and a boom, an arm movably coupled to the boom, an attachment, a conduit, a first member, and a second member. The boom has a first end coupled to the base and a second end opposite the first end. The arm includes a first end and a second end. The attachment is coupled to the first end of the arm. The conduit extends from the frame to the arm. The first member is pivotably coupled to the frame and supports a first portion of the conduit as the arm moves relative to the boom. The second member is pivotably coupled between the first member and the arm, and supports a second portion of the conduit as the arm moves relative to the boom.
CONTROL DEVICE AND CONTROL METHOD FOR LOADING MACHINE
A movement processing unit generates a work equipment operation signal for moving a bucket to a loading point and a swing operation signal related to a target swing speed, based on a command for starting an automatic movement of the bucket. A target speed changing unit changes the target swing speed so that the work equipment does not interfere with the loading target during a swing of a swing body.
Construction machine
A hollow first accommodating case (28) is provided on a front part of a revolving frame (5) at a position on a front side of a fuel tank (23), and a fuel supply pump (34) for supplying a fuel stored in an external fuel storage source to the fuel tank (23) is provided on the fuel tank (23) by being connected. A fuel suction port (35) for sucking the fuel toward the fuel supply pump (34) is provided in the first accommodating case (28) by being opened to an outside, and a urea water tank (25) is provided by being accommodated in the first accommodating case (28). A water supply port (25G) of a urea water is provided in the urea water tank (25) by being opened to the outside, and the fuel suction port (35) and the water supply port (25G) of the urea water are juxtaposed and arranged in the first accommodating case (28).

System and method for semi-autonomous control of an industrial machine
A method of operating an industrial machine. The method including controlling, via a controller, a movable component of the industrial machine based on a first signal received from an operator control and controlling, via the controller, the movable component of the industrial machine according to an autonomous operation in response to a second signal. The method further including adjusting the autonomous operation to generate an adjusted autonomous operation in response to receiving a third signal from the operator control and controlling, via the controller, the movable component of the industrial machine according to the adjusted autonomous operation in response to receiving a fourth signal.
LOAD-BASED ADJUSTMENT SYSTEM OF IMPLEMENT CONTROL PARAMETERS AND METHOD OF USE
A work machine includes a chassis, a boom coupled to the chassis, and a work implement coupled to the boom and movable relative to the chassis. In system may further include dynamic payload weighing system configured to measure the payload weight on the work implement. The system may also include an electrohydraulic system controller in communication with the dynamic payload weighing system and an electrohydraulic control valve electrically coupled to the electrohydraulic system controller and moveable to a plurality of weight-specific valve positions based on the measured payload weight on the implement.

EXCAVATOR AND METHOD OF CONTROLLING THE SAME
An attachment is attached to an upper turning body. During a normal operation, a drive means drives the attachment according to an input of an operator to a manipulation device. A sensor detects a motion of an excavator. Based on an output of the sensor, the slip suppression unit detects slip of a traveling body in an extension direction of the attachment and corrects an operation of the attachment performed by the drive means.
Rope shovel with non-linear digging assembly
A mining machine includes a frame, a boom, an elongated member supported by a pivot element for movement relative to the boom, and a digging attachment. The boom includes a first end coupled to the frame and a second end opposite the first end. The pivot element is positioned between the first end and the second end of the boom. The hoist rope includes a portion extending over the second end of the boom. The member includes a first end, a second end, a first portion proximate the first end of the member, and a second portion positioned between the first portion and the second end of the member. At least a portion of the second portion is oriented at an angle relative to the first portion. The digging attachment is coupled to the second end of the member and is supported by the hoist rope.
System and method for collecting operational vibration data for a mining machine
A system and method for collecting operational vibration data for a mining machine. The method includes, receiving at least one motion command. The method further includes, controlling at least one component based on the at least one motion command. The method further includes determining, by an electronic processor, at least one predicate parameter. The method further includes determining, by the electronic processor, whether the predicate parameter is true. The method further includes, while the at least one component is being controlled based on the motion command and the at least one predicate parameter is true, receiving, from a plurality of sensors, each of the plurality of sensors positioned at one of a plurality of measurement points on the at least one component of the mining machine, a plurality of vibration data sets.
